A car has four wheels. How many wheels are there for nine cars?

To find the total number of wheels for nine cars, you can multiply the number of wheels per car by the number of cars:
\[
4 \text{ wheels/car} \times 9 \text{ cars} = 36 \text{ wheels}
\]
So, there are 36 wheels for nine cars.
